写了个批量修改用户组的接口
SPUser user = web.SiteUsers.GetByID(userID);
web.AllowUnsafeUpdates = true;
group.RemoveUser(user);
newGroup.AddUser(user);
user.Update();
执行后发现有的用户的LoginName变了,还有的用户找不到了,不知跟上面的代码有没有关系;
LoginName这个只读属性怎么修改呢?
------解决方案--------------------
看来“i:0#.f
------解决方案--------------------
fbauser
------解决方案--------------------
[email protected],之前的是错误的。但是LoginName怎么会变呢?SharePoint做了什么改动吗?域有变化?